🚀 Why Carbon Fiber Belts Are Changing the Game
Carbon fiber is one of the strongest, lightest materials known to man.
It’s trusted in aerospace engineering, racecars, and now — elite weightlifting gear.
Key Advantages of Carbon Fiber Belts:
-
✅ Ultra-lightweight without sacrificing strength
-
✅ Incredible core stabilization
-
✅ High durability and resistance to wear
-
✅ Flexible enough for dynamic movement
-
✅ No uncomfortable break-in period
You get the rigid support needed for heavy lifts — without the bulk or stiffness of traditional leather.

🥇 Why Serious Lifters Are Switching to Carbon Fiber
Feature | Carbon Fiber Belts | Traditional Leather Belts |
---|---|---|
Weight | Lightweight | Heavy and bulky |
Break-in Time | Minimal | Long, stiff period |
Flexibility | Dynamic movement support | Limited flexibility |
Durability | Extremely resistant to wear | Breaks down over time |
Comfort | Contoured and breathable | Can cause pinching and stiffness |
Serious lifters know: Comfort + support = heavier lifts, better training sessions, and fewer injuries.
